## Transporting Master Copies to Dunmore Print Works

Master copies for any print run must travel as originals, never as scans, per the Caldwyn Group document policy. Pack masters in the rigid blue folios, one title per folio, and log each on the transit sheet. The receiving desk at Dunmore Print Works should check page counts before signing and store folios in the proofing room, not the open floor. On arrival, the courier must be given this hand-over instruction:

courier memo of yajef-bajep: the frawyn jordor courier leaves the norwyn ledger at gate 2781 under passcode 330769

Handover for the Vexley Systems contractor team. The DS-40 door sensors on floors 1 and 2 of Harrowgate Plaza are under manufacturer recall — intermittent false-close signals. Replacement units are staged in the ground-floor utility room, boxed and labelled by door number. Swap them in order, test each door three full cycles, and initial the checklist taped inside the box lid. Old units go back in the boxes for return shipping. You'll need access to the utility room, so use the code below.

badge for fafof-yajef: bdg-JTFOG-95442

Licensing Dispute — Managers Only (restricted wiki page)

Heads up: the dispute with Ferrowind Labs over the Skylark codec license is still unresolved. Their position is that our branch deployments exceed seat counts; ours is that the amendment signed last spring covers it. Legal is handling talks, so please don't discuss terms with Ferrowind reps locally — route everything through head office. A settlement outline is taking shape, and the relevant plan is summarized below.

management briefing: Headcount on the Belix team goes from 60 to 93 by the end of November. Gross margin on Belix came in at 23 percent against a plan of 47 percent.

## Visitor Handling — Front Desk

All visitors to Quellbrook House must sign in at reception and be collected by their host. Team assistants covering the desk should issue a day pass, note the host's name, and remind visitors to stay escorted at all times. If the host is unreachable after ten minutes, seat the visitor in the lounge. To release day passes from the cabinet, use the code below.

door code, tajof-kageg: bdg-QVDCE-3